Kotlin-Agenda authored by Andreas Neumann's avatar Andreas Neumann
......@@ -10,7 +10,6 @@ Durchgestrichene Punkte werden nur auf ausdrücklichen Wunsch hin behandelt.
Kotlin Syntax
---------------------------------
(0,5 Tage)
</summary>
......@@ -35,7 +34,6 @@ Kotlin Syntax
Kotlin Basics
-------------
(0,5 Tage)
</summary>
......@@ -57,39 +55,8 @@ Kotlin Basics
<details>
<summary>
Android Basics
--------------
(1 Tag)
</summary>
- Geschichte
- Nativ vs Hybrid
- Manifest
- Activities
- Views
- Ressourcen
- *~~xml-Layouts~~*
- *~~Layouts (LinearLayout)~~*
- *~~Layouts (ConstraintLayout)~~*
- *~~DataBinding~~*
- Jetpack
- Compose
- Layouts (Row, Column)
- Layouts (ConstraintLayout)
- Intents
- Sharing
- MVVM (Jetpack)
- LogCat
</details>
<details>
<summary>
Kotlin Konzepte
---------------
(1 Tage)
</summary>
......@@ -117,62 +84,8 @@ Kotlin Konzepte
<details>
<summary>
Android Komponenten
-------------------
(1 Tage)
</summary>
- androidx / AppCompat
- *~~Fragments~~*
- Jetpack Navigation
- Jetpack Navigation und Fragments
- Compose Navigation
- Permissions
- *~~SharedPreferences~~*
- *~~AsyncTasks~~*
- Services
- Bound services
- *~~Started Services~~*
- App Kommunikation
- Notifications
- Broadcast Receiver
- *~~Local Broadcast Receiver~~*
- AlarmManager
- Unit-Testing mit Context
- UI-Tests mit espresso
</details>
<details>
<summary>
Weiterführende Android Konzepte
-------------------------------
(0,5 Tage)
</summary>
- Android KTX
- RecyclerView - xml
- LazyColumn (Jetpack Compose)
- Content Provider
- Master/Detail-Flow
- DrawerLayout
- Scaffold (Jetpack Compose)
- WorkManager
- Theming
- *~~styles.xml & Co~~*
- MaterialTheme Composable
</details>
<details>
<summary>
Kotlin Libraries
----------------
(0,5 Tage)
</summary>
......@@ -183,19 +96,7 @@ Kotlin Libraries
- objectbox
- retrofit
- Ktor
</details>
<details>
<summary>
Android Libraries
-----------------
</summary>
- *~~Room~~*
- *~~volley~~*
- Compose for Desktop / for Web
</details>
......
......